In today's society, essays are used by millions of people in order To express their different ideas. The use of them has proved to be an organized and efficient method of communicating diversified views about any subject. These subjects could range from social issues and moral dilemmas to analyses of literature. However, in order to retain the efficiency and clarity of the essay, standard writing and structural procedures must be followed. Five-paragraph essays must follow a set writing process, include proper essay structure and paragraph structure.
The proper method to writing a five-paragraph essay includes prewriting and brainstorming, outlining, a rough draft and a final revision of the paper. Before writing the actual paper, one must follow prewriting procedures. This procedure often includes brainstorming, which is a preliminary gathering of thoughts and ideas. In order to construct a well-written five-paragraph essay, one must use proper writing processes, essay structure and paragraph structure. The proper writing process includes brainstorming, outlining, a rough draft and final revision. The essay structure consists of an introduction, three body paragraphs and a conclusion. Like the essay structure, paragraph structure includes a thesis, three body sections and a conclusion as well. The use of these methods will ultimately help writers express their ideas in an organized and efficient manner.
Following these steps leads to the formation of a well-structured essay.
The structure of closed body paragraphs in an essay mirror the structure of the essay in the sense that it uses a thesis sentence, three body sections, and a conclusion sentence. The thesis sentence outlines the main theme of the paragraph. It also tells which three points the rest of the paragraph will be discussing. Three body sections follow the thesis sentence.
